Description

Late 19th century. 4-storey 5-bay palazzo street front to former bakery. Bull-faced cream ashlar with polished dressings.

Left bay with massive roll-moulded round-headed doorframe at ground, filled-in with 2 modern doors; round-headed window above. To right, 2-storey arcade with roll-moulded architraves, sunken panel aprons dividing floors; replacement windows and doors to all but left bay at ground (with shadow of LYON?S still visible above). Moulded cill course to 2rd floor reads as 1st floor cornice; bipartite windows to all bays of upper floors, chamfered arrises. Cornice with crested parapet, moulded ashlar coping.

Timber tilt and swing casement windows.
